As Category Manager, you''ll take ownership of one of our client''s key categories, managing it from strategy through to execution. You''ll work closely with in-house marketing and sales teams, but most importantly, you''ll be the face of our brand to key external suppliers and clients. Job Title: Category Manager
Location: Ascot, Berkshire
Salary: -40,000 - -45,000 DOE
Responsibilities:
- Build and manage strong relationships with brand and retail partners to deliver joint objectives and drive long-term collaboration
- Develop and lead retailer plans, including ownership of budgets, promotional activity, and category initiatives
- Analyse sales and market data to identify trends, inform strategy, and optimise category performance
- Lead the creation, pitching, and execution of new product launches
- Oversee marketing spend, ensuring alignment with budgeted plans and maximising ROI
- Prepare and present regular performance reports to internal stakeholders, supporting sales and marketing planning
- Collaborate cross-functionally with Marketing, Customer Service, and Supply Chain teams to ensure smooth execution across all touchpoints
What we''re looking for:
- Proven experience in FMCG Buying or Category Management
- Strong analytical skills and attention to detail
- Excellent communication and presentation abilities
- High organisation and time-management skills
- Proficiency in Microsoft Excel and PowerPoint
